My name is Stephen, a resident of kitale in Kenya. I'm an enthusiastic farmer and also have interest in value addition to farm products as well in engineering solutions to solve problems that farmers face day to day. I'm also interested in agriculture which is actually what I want to be remembered for. In the dry season I have the habit of boosting my Agricultural production to take advantage of better prices in the market. I usually grab the opportunity to produce vegetables off season so as to capture the good markets when supplies are low. I already have about 3000 plant population under capsicum but I am pushing to plant more to reach an area of 1 acre.
I'd like to grow my farming enterprise by taking it up more seriously. I'm targeting school markets as these are easily available to me given my acquaintances with school heads. I also do capsicum, beans, cabbages and maize. This dry season my specialty is capsicum which is coming up well. In my long term plans I'm however going into avocado production and oil extraction. I am making avocado pulp drying apparatus for this purpose. The funds will enable me to have the drier and hydraulic oil press ready by February when the next avocado season kicks in.
After a good amount of research and reading i have elected to establish a grapevine. Seedlings from propagators cost 400 shillings so o hope to acquire about 100 seedlings for starting off the project. The grape farm will be developed side by side with avocados this being my project for better returns and reduced recurrent expenses as i head towards retirement from formal employment. The vineyard will be in production within two years and is expected to breakeven in three years. The management of the project will necessitate employing one person of regular basis and a few more hands occasionally on casual basis to provide labor thus having an impact on my immediate community. The fruits will also provide employment indirectly along the distribution chain. Value addition by oil extraction and wine making will help boost returns in due course
